GuruFocus Financial Strength Rank measures how strong a companyย’s financial situation is. It is based on these factors

1. The debt burden that the company has as measured by its Interest coverage (current year).
2. Debt to revenue ratio. The lower, the better
3. Altman Z-score.

A company ranks high with financial strength is likely to withstand any business slowdowns and recessions.

GuruFocus Profitability Rank ranks how profitable a company is and how likely the companyย’s business will stay that way. It is based on these factors:

1. Operating Margin
2. Trend of the Operating Margin (5-year average). The company with an uptrend profit margin has a higher rank.
ย•ย•3. Consistency of the profitability
4. Piotroski F-Score
5. Predictability Rankย•

The maximum rank is 10. A rank of 7 or higher means a higher profitability and may stay that way. A rank of 3 or lower indicates that the company has had trouble to make a profit.

Profitability Rank is not directly related to the Financial Strength Rank. But if a company is consistently profitable, its financial strength will be stronger.

Business Description

Advanced Emissions Solutions Inc formerly ADA-ES, Inc. was incorporated in Colorado in 1997. The Company develops, offers, and implements proprietary environmental technologies and provides equipment and specialty chemicals that enable coal-fueled power plants to meet emissions regulations by enhancing existing air pollution control equipment, maximizing capacity and improving operating efficiencies. Advanced Emissions Solutions Inc became a 'stand-alone' public company through a 'spin-off' from its parent company, Earth Sciences, Inc. in September 2003. It has three wholly-owned subsidiaries, which include Advanced Emissions Solutions, Inc., a Delaware corporation ('ADES'), ADA Intellectual Property, LLC, a Colorado limited liability company ('ADA IP'), and ADA Environmental Solutions, LLC, a Colorado limited liability company ('ADA-ES'). ADA holds a 42.5% controlling interest in Clean Coal Solutions, LLC, a Colorado limited liability company ('Clean Coal'). The company has three operating segments namely, RC (refined coal), EC (emission control) and CC (CO2 capture). The RC segment includes revenues from the leasing of RC facilities and RC sales which approximate the cost of raw coal acquired for RC facilities operated for its own account. The EC segment includes revenue from the supply of emissions control systems including powdered activated carbon injection ("ACI") systems, dry sorbent injection ("DSI") systems to control SO2 and other acid gases and the sale of specialty chemicals, equipment and services for flue gas conditioning projects and other applications, the licensing of certain technology and consulting services related to such matters and other applications. The CC segment includes revenue from projects relating to the CO2 capture and control market, including projects co-funded by government agencies, such as the Department of Energy ("DOE") and industry supported contracts. It has received 13 patents and has an additional 18 patent applications pending or filed relating to different aspects of its technology.
